在数字化时代,手机已经成为我们日常生活中不可或缺的一部分。随着科技的不断发展,手机界面设计也在不断进步,以更好地服务于用户。其中,视觉反馈作为一种重要的交互设计元素,正逐渐成为提升用户体验的关键。以下是一些方法,通过视觉反馈让手机界面更懂你,从而提升交互体验。
视觉反馈的基本概念
什么是视觉反馈?
视觉反馈是指在用户与界面交互时,系统通过视觉方式对用户的操作作出响应,使用户能够直观地了解自己的操作结果。这种反馈可以是简单的颜色变化、动画效果,也可以是复杂的图形变化。
视觉反馈的作用
- 增强用户感知:通过视觉反馈,用户可以迅速感知到操作的结果,提高交互效率。
- 提供操作反馈:在操作过程中,视觉反馈可以告知用户当前的状态,减少错误操作。
- 增强用户体验:良好的视觉反馈可以提升用户的整体满意度,使交互过程更加愉悦。
提升手机界面交互体验的视觉反馈策略
1. 交互状态的即时可视化
在用户进行操作时,界面应立即提供反馈,如按钮按下时的凹陷效果、加载时的旋转图标等。这样的即时可视化让用户对操作有更清晰的认知。
<button onclick="buttonPressed()">点击我</button>
<script>
function buttonPressed() {
document.querySelector('button').classList.add('pressed');
}
</script>
<style>
.pressed {
background-color: #ccc;
opacity: 0.5;
}
</style>
2. 动画和过渡效果
合理的动画和过渡效果可以让界面更加生动,同时帮助用户理解操作流程。例如,当用户滑动查看新内容时,可以使用平滑的滑动动画。
/* CSS3 过渡效果示例 */
.div {
transition: transform 0.3s ease;
}
.div:hover {
transform: scale(1.1);
}
3. 指示器和进度条
在长时间操作(如下载、上传)时,使用指示器和进度条可以实时显示操作进度,让用户知道当前状态。
<progress value="0" max="100" id="progressBar"></progress>
<script>
// 假设这是下载进度更新函数
function updateProgress(progress) {
document.getElementById('progressBar').value = progress;
}
</script>
4. 语义清晰的图标和颜色
使用易于理解的图标和颜色可以减少用户的认知负担,提高交互效率。例如,使用绿色的勾选图标表示成功,红色的叉号表示错误。
5. 适应性的视觉反馈
根据不同的设备和屏幕尺寸,调整视觉反馈的样式,确保在各种设备上都能提供良好的用户体验。
总结
通过以上策略,我们可以让手机界面更懂用户,提升交互体验。视觉反馈是其中不可或缺的一部分,它不仅能够增强用户的感知和操作反馈,还能提升整体的用户满意度。在未来的界面设计中,我们应该继续探索和优化视觉反馈的应用,为用户提供更加智能、便捷的交互体验。
